12 - OPTIONS

12.1 - Tables of options

Options

No. Description

Advantages

Use

Medium-temperature brine 

solution

5B

Low temperature chilled water production down to 0°C with 

ethylene glycol and propylene glycol. 

Covers specific applications such as ice storage and 

industrial processes

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Low-temperature brine 

solution

6B

Low temperature chilled water production down to -15°C 

with ethylene glycol and -12°C with propylene glycol.

Covers specific applications such as ice storage and 

industrial processes

30RBM/30RBP 

160-400

High pressure static fans

12 Unit equipped with high pressure static variable-speed fans 

(maximum 200 Pa), each fan being equipped with a 

connection flange for connection to the ducting system.

Ducted fan discharge, optimised condensing (or 

evaporating on Heat pump version) temperature control, 

based on the operating conditions and system 

characteristics

30RBP160-520

Low noise level

15 Aesthetic and sound absorbing compressor enclosure

Noise level reduction by 1 to 2 dB(A)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Very low noise level

15LS Acoustic compressor enclosure and low-speed fans 

Noise level reduction by 6 to 7 dB(A)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

High ambient temperature

16 Unit equipped with electrical panel cooling fan

Extended unit part load operation up to ambient 

temperatures of 52°C

30RBM 160-520

IP54 control box

20A

Increased leak tightness of the unit

Protects the inside of the control panel from dust, water 

and sand. As a rule, this option is recommended for 

installations located in polluted environments

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Grilles and enclosure 

panels

23

Metal grilles on the 4 unit sides, plus side enclosure panels 

at each end of the coil

Improves aesthetics, protection against intrusion to the unit 

interior, coil and piping protection against impacts.

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Enclosure panels

23A Side enclosure panels at each end of the coil

Improves aesthetics, coil and piping protection against 

impacts.

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Soft Starter

25 Electronic starter on each compressor

Reduced start-up current

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Winter operation down to 

-20°C

28 Fan speed control of lead fan for each circuit using a 

variable frequency drive

Stable unit operation for outside air temperatures from 0°C 

down to -20°C in cooling mode

30RBM 160-520

Winter operation down to 

-10°C

28B Two-speed lead fan for each circuit

Stable unit operation for outside air temperature from 0°C 

down to -10°C

30RBM 160-520

Winter operation down to 

-10°C low speed

28C Two Low speed fans on lead fan on each circuit

Reduces the noise level and enables stable unit operation 

for outside air temperatures down to -10°C

30RBM 160-520

Water exchanger frost 

protection

41 Electric heater on the water-cooled heat exchanger and the 

water pipes

Water exchanger module frost protection between 0°C and 

-20°C outside air temperature

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Exchanger & hydraulic frost 

protection

42A

Electrical heaters on the water-cooled heat exchanger, 

water pipes, hydraulic module and expansion vessel

Water type heat exchanger and hydraulic module frost 

protection between 0°C and -20°C outdoor temperature

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Partial heat recovery

49

Unit equipped with one desuperheater on each refrigerant 

circuit

Production of free high-temperature hot-water 

simultaneously with chilled water production (or hot water 

for Heat pump)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Master/slave operation

58 Unit equipped with supplementary water outlet temperature 

sensor kit to be field installed allowing master/slave 

operation of two units connected in parallel

Optimised operation of two units connected in parallel 

operation with operating time equalisation

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

 Shell and tube evaporator 

aluminium insulation

88 Evaporator covered in an aluminium panel to provide 

thermal insulation protection

Improved resistance to aggressive climate conditions

30 RBM/RBP 

160-260

Compressor suction and 

discharge valves

92A Shut-off valves on the compressor suction and discharge 

piping

Simplified maintenance. Possibility to store the refrigerant 

charge in the cooler or condenser side during servicing

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Compressor discharge 

valves

93A Shut-off valves on the compressor discharge piping

Simplified maintenance. Possibility to store the refrigerant 

charge in the condenser side during servicing

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

HP single-pump hydraulic 

module

116R

Single high-pressure water pump, water filter, electronic 

water flow rate control, pressure sensors. For more details, 

refer to the dedicated chapter (expansion tank not 

included. Option with built-in hydraulic safety components 

available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

HP dual-pump hydraulic 

module

116S

Dual high-pressure water pump, water filter, electronic 

water flow rate control, pressure sensors. For more details, 

refer to the dedicated chapter (expansion tank not 

included. Option with built-in hydraulic safety components 

available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

LP single-pump hydraulic 

module

116T

Single low-pressure water pump, water filter, electronic 

water flow rate control, pressure transducers. For more 

details, refer to the dedicated chapter (expansion tank not 

included. Option with built-in hydraulic safety components 

available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

LP dual-pump hydraulic 

module

116U

Dual low-pressure water pump, water filter, electronic water 

flow rate control, pressure sensors. For more details, refer 

to the dedicated chapter (expansion tank not included. 

Option with built-in hydraulic safety components available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play)

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

Evap. HP variable-speed 

single-pump

116V Single high-pressure water pump with variable speed drive 

(VSD), water filter, electronic water flow control, pressure 

transducers. Multiple water flow rate control options. For 

more details, refer to the dedicated chapter (expansion 

tank not included. Option with built-in hydraulic safety 

components available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play),significant pumping 

energy cost savings (more than two-thirds), tighter water 

flow control, improved system reliability

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520

HP VSD dual-pump 

hydraulic mod.

116W

Dual high pressure water pump with variable speed drive, 

water filter, electronic water flow rate control, pressure 

sensors. Multiple water flow rate control options. For more 

details, refer to the dedicated chapter (expansion tank not 

included. Option with built-in hydraulic safety components 

available)

Easy and fast installation (plug & play),significant pumping 

energy cost savings (more than two-thirds), tighter water 

flow control, improved system reliability

30RBM/30RBP 

160-520
